Contrast

#c533ff as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
3.97:1failpassfail
  • AA: use #bb0fff as the text (4.54:1)
  • AAA: use #8f00c7 as the text (7.02: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#171717 (4.52:1)
Aaon black
5.29: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#d466ff as the text (7.14: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#c533ff as the background.
